When an armchair astronomer hears "nebula" probably the first one that comes to mind is the Great Orion Nebula, for which Charles Messier gave the number 42 on his famous list. David Levy calls it "one of the marvels of the night sky". Antonin Rükl has no problem characterizing it as "the best-known, most admired and most frequently photographed diffuse nebula"--and in fact Bill Buck, Mike Carambat, Chris Desselles, Maurice Franks, Charles Genovese and Steve Smith have all imaged it.
The object garners three exclamation points on the introductory list for the constellation Orion in Burnham's, and Burnham himself says it's "one of the wonderfully beautiful objects in the heavens".

M42 is visible to the unaided eye in a semi-dark sky, and is visible with binoculars in a mid-sized city like Baton Rouge. M42 was the first nebula to appear on a photograph, taken by Henry Draper in 1880. The 15 January APOD is a view of M42 not seen with human eyes. Spitzer provided the data from which the image was constructed; as with an optical view, the brightest section is still the Trapezium and its immediate environment.

The 19 January APOD is a false-color image showing the variation in the heat signature surrounding M42. The orange regions are visible starlight; the unmistakable comma shape of M43 is apparent in the left half of the picture.

In the very heart of the Orion Nebula is the so-called Trapezium, the four brightest of a newly-hatched cluster of hundreds of stars. We are fortunate to have our side of the Nebula opened up to us to view this beautiful sight. With the right magnification and conditions, one can even discern three fainter stars in the field.
